The Asset Sale: Selling Part Rather Than the Whole
An asset sale hands a part of a business to a buyer for cash and keeps the rest running. The sale improves what the people owed money end up with only when the buyer pays a higher multiple than the remaining business could itself have carried. Below that price it makes them worse off, and the cash arriving disguises it.
The reason sits in one detail that is easy to skip. The earnings of the part sold do not stay behind. The earnings leave with the part sold, so the business left standing supports less borrowing than it did the day before, and the cash has to cover that loss before it covers anything else. The proceeds are not an addition, they are an exchange, and an exchange has a rate at which it breaks even.

What exactly is being sold, and what is not?
Start with the difference from a forced sale of the whole business. There, every asset, every contract and every customer goes into one transaction, and whatever the buyer pays becomes the entire amount available to the people owed money. Nothing survives on the seller's side except the claims themselves. In an asset sale a business is still standing the morning after completion, and its own ability to carry debt is now part of the answer rather than something the transaction ended.
The surviving business is what makes the arithmetic harder and more interesting. The question is no longer a single question, what will a buyer pay. There are two, and they interact: what will a buyer pay for the part, and what can the rest of the business carry once the part has gone. An answer that covers only the first has answered half a question and will reach the wrong total.
Meghdoot Coated Products Limited, invented for this subject and carrying borrowings of Rs 900 crore against Rs 60 crore of annual operating earnings, is the case throughout. Fifteen times earnings is the position, and no schedule of payments reaches it. At a judged sustainable level of 3.5 times, the whole business supports Rs 210 crore. The Rs 210 crore was not looked up. Rs 60 crore multiplied by three and a half lands on Rs 210 crore, and 3.0 times and 4.0 times sit beside it at Rs 180 crore and Rs 240 crore because the sustainable level is a judgement somebody makes rather than a property anybody measures.
One thing has to be said before a single figure of the sale is written, and it is said again every time the figure reappears. The record behind this business names no product, no plant, no line and no division. There is nothing in it to sell. So the part being sold here is constructed: of the Rs 60 crore it is given a quarter, Rs 15 crore, and Rs 45 crore stays behind. The quarter is an assumption made here to let the arithmetic be shown, taken as a fraction of a figure that is locked, and no business unit has been invented underneath it. If the real division were a third, or a tenth, every rupee below would change. The test itself would not change, and the crossing point below shows why.
Why do both sides of the ratio move at once?
Here is the move almost nobody runs all the way through. Everything else in a restructuring meeting is a subtraction, so when the room hears that a part of the business can be sold for cash, the cash is welcome. So the cash gets added to what is already there. The proceeds are not added to an unchanged business; they are exchanged for a slice of it, and the slice was carrying debt of its own.
Work it in two steps and it stops being abstract. Before the sale, Rs 60 crore of earnings at three and a half turns supports Rs 210 crore. After the sale, only Rs 45 crore of earnings is left inside the business, and Rs 45 crore at the same three and a half turns supports Rs 157.5 crore. The business has lost Rs 52.5 crore of borrowing capacity, not because anybody wrote anything down, but because the earnings that justified it now belong to somebody else.
So the question is never whether the cash is welcome. The question is whether the cash is bigger than the Rs 52.5 crore of capacity that walked out of the door with the asset. A comparison has a crossing point.

Where is the crossing point, and why is it there?
Take the comparison seriously and it produces a test rather than an opinion. The business gives up the borrowing capacity that the sold earnings were supporting. The business receives, in exchange, whatever the buyer pays for those same earnings. Both quantities are the sold earnings multiplied by something: the capacity given up is the sold earnings at the sustainable multiple, and the cash received is the sold earnings at the buyer's multiple. Set the two side by side and everything cancels except the two multiples. The crossing point therefore sits exactly at the multiple the remaining business could have carried.
The result is stronger than it looks, so run the algebra slowly. Call the sustainable level three and a half turns, the whole year of earnings Rs 60 crore, and the sold slice Rs 15 crore. The amount available after a sale is the earnings that stay at three and a half turns, plus the buyer's multiple on the slice. The amount available if nothing is sold is the whole Rs 60 crore at three and a half turns. Written out the long way, that is the earnings that stay at three and a half turns plus the slice at three and a half turns. The first term is identical in both. So the entire difference between selling and not selling is the slice multiplied by the gap between the buyer's multiple and three and a half.
Two consequences fall straight out of that, and both are worth more than the arithmetic they came from.
The first is the test. If the buyer's multiple is above three and a half, the difference is positive and the sale helps. If it is below, the difference is negative and the sale hurts. If it is exactly three and a half, the difference is zero and the whole exercise, with its diligence, its legal work and its months, has moved not one rupee. There is no band, no zone and no roughly. The crossing point is a single number, and it is the same number the remaining business was being valued at all along.
The second is that the crossing point does not depend on how big the sold part is. The slice sits in that difference as a multiplier, so it scales the size of the gain or the loss but cannot move the point where the gain becomes a loss. Sell a tenth of the earnings, or a quarter, or half, and the answer to the question is the price still three and a half times. The independence is genuinely useful. The quarter used here is a construction, and it is reasonable to ask how much of the conclusion rests on it. None of it does. The quarter decides how much is at stake. The quarter does not decide which way the arithmetic points.
What does the crossing look like in rupees?
A test nobody can run is not a test, so now put rupees on it. The remaining business earns Rs 45 crore and at three and a half turns carries Rs 157.5 crore. The Rs 157.5 crore is recomputed on the earnings that stay, and it is not the Rs 210 crore that the whole business carried. Recomputing on the earnings left behind is the entire discipline. A buyer paying three and a half times the Rs 15 crore the part earns pays Rs 52.5 crore. Add them and the total available is Rs 210.0 crore, exactly what the undisturbed business supported before anybody drafted a sale document.
Nothing lucky happened there. The equality is forced, and it is worth seeing in one line why. Rs 157.5 crore is the kept earnings at three and a half turns; Rs 52.5 crore is the sold earnings at that identical three and a half turns; and the two lots of earnings, Rs 45 crore beside Rs 15 crore, are the whole Rs 60 crore the business started with. Multiplying two parts by the same number and adding them gives the same answer as adding them and multiplying once. Every rupee has been moved from one pocket to another and the pockets belong to the same people.

What happens above and below the crossing?
Four prices, all on the same Rs 15 crore of earnings, and each one computed to a total rather than described. The four multiples below are settings chosen to bracket the crossover. Nobody has bid anything, and this record carries no offer of any kind.
| Buyer pays | Cash received | Plus what remains supports | Total available | Recovery on Rs 900 crore |
|---|---|---|---|---|
| 2.0 times | Rs 30 crore | Rs 157.5 crore | Rs 187.5 crore | 20.8 per cent |
| 3.5 times | Rs 52.5 crore | Rs 157.5 crore | Rs 210.0 crore | 23.3 per cent |
| 5.0 times | Rs 75 crore | Rs 157.5 crore | Rs 232.5 crore | 25.8 per cent |
| 6.0 times | Rs 90 crore | Rs 157.5 crore | Rs 247.5 crore | 27.5 per cent |
The middle column never moves, and that fixed column is the shape of the whole table. Rs 157.5 crore depends on the earnings that stay and not on what anybody pays, so it is fixed the moment the perimeter is fixed. Everything that varies varies in one column, and it varies at a steady rate. A turn is one times the earnings being sold, so each additional turn of the buyer's multiple is worth exactly Rs 15 crore, and Rs 15 crore on Rs 900 crore is 1.7 points of recovery. That is the exchange rate between negotiating harder and getting paid.
Now the row that matters most, and it is the first one. At two turns the buyer pays Rs 30 crore, the total available comes to Rs 187.5 crore, and that is 20.8 per cent of the Rs 900 crore owed against the 23.3 per cent that doing nothing would have produced. Rs 22.5 crore has gone, two and a half points of recovery, and it has gone to the buyer. A sale can reduce what the people owed money receive, and it does so almost silently. Rs 30 crore of cash landing in an account looks like progress in every report that describes it.
The absence of a villain is the part worth carrying away. Nobody stole anything in the 2.0 times row. A buyer offered a price, a seller accepted it, cash moved, and the position of everybody owed money got worse. The only place the damage is visible is in a comparison nobody was obliged to run.

Why would a buyer pay above the crossing?
The test says the sale helps above three and a half turns. The test does not say anybody will pay that. The crossover is a threshold the arithmetic produces; a price is something a negotiation produces, and the two have no obligation to agree. Precision matters twice over, then: about the places a higher price could come from, and about the fact that this record contains no bid at all.
The honest answer is that the same asset is worth different amounts in different hands, and there are only a few reasons why. Each is a reason a higher number is possible. None is a reason to expect one.
| Where a higher price can come from | What the buyer actually has that the seller does not |
|---|---|
| It can be funded | A seller in this position cannot borrow to invest in the line. A buyer that can will value the same earnings differently, because it can pay for growth the seller must forgo. |
| It sits beside something | A trade buyerA buyer already operating in the same line of work, as against one buying purely for the financial return it expects to make on the money. already running an adjacent operation may put the line into an existing network of customers or plants. Whether any particular gain of that kind is real is argued out in the mergers and acquisitions material on this platform, not here. |
| It fills spare capacity | An operation running below what it could handle absorbs additional volume at a lower cost than the seller incurs, so the same earnings arrive with less spending behind them. |
| It is not distressed in the buyer's hands | The line's difficulty is the borrowings of the business around it, not its own trading. Lifted out of that, it is an ordinary operation being bought by an ordinary buyer. |
The last row cuts both ways, so note it carefully. The row explains why a part can fetch a full price when the whole cannot, and it is also the argument a seller will over-argue. The reason a buyer might pay more is a description of the buyer's position, never a forecast of the buyer's behaviour, and never a statement of what price this business would achieve.
What else leaves with the asset?
Everything so far has treated the sold part as a quantity of earnings. It is not. The sold part is a set of customers, people, contracts and equipment, and the earnings are only the arithmetic left behind once that list has been drawn up.
Customers go. The buyer is not paying Rs 52.5 crore for machinery, it is paying for a stream of orders, and those orders are placed by people who now deal with somebody else. People go. A production line without the team that runs it is scrap, and both sides know it. Contracts go where their terms permit, and which terms permit it is settled in the transaction process material on this platform. Then there is the item that decides whether every figure above held. A business runs a cost baseThe whole of what a business spends in a year to keep operating, taken together rather than line by line. A single warehouse. A software contract sized for the business as it stands. When the part leaves, the cost of serving it very often does not leave with it, and every rupee of that stranded cost comes out of the Rs 45 crore the arithmetic assumed the remainder would keep.
What does a stranded cost do to the test?
Put a number on it and the point stops being a caveat. Suppose Rs 3 crore of cost that the sold part was using stays in the business. The remainder no longer earns Rs 45 crore, it earns Rs 42 crore, and at three and a half turns Rs 42 crore supports Rs 147 crore rather than Rs 157.5 crore. Ten and a half crore of borrowing capacity has evaporated without anybody selling anything for it.
The bite lands on the price at which the sale breaks even. Follow the stranded cost through to it. The buyer must now cover both the capacity the sold earnings were carrying and the capacity the stranded cost has destroyed. The crossing point moves from 3.5 times to 4.2 times, a shift of 0.7 of a turn, and it moves for a reason the reader can check: three and a half turns applied to Rs 15 crore of sold earnings plus Rs 3 crore of stranded cost, all divided by the Rs 15 crore actually being paid for.
The consequence in practice is uncomfortable. A sale agreed at three and a half times was exactly neutral in the table above. It now delivers Rs 147 crore of supported borrowing plus Rs 52.5 crore of cash, so Rs 199.5 crore, or 22.2 per cent of the Rs 900 crore owed against the 23.3 per cent available from doing nothing. The deal that looked like a draw was a loss, and Rs 3 crore of overhead is a very small number to hide a result like that behind.

Where do the proceeds actually go?
A sale produces an amount. A sale does not produce a recipient. A room can agree an asset sale with total sincerity and be no closer at all to agreeing who gets the money, so the distinction between an amount and a recipient does more work in a real restructuring than almost anything else here.
Take the Rs 210 crore the crossing row produces and hand it into the two ranking illustrations already worked when insolvency was covered. Strict ranking sends every rupee of that pot to the securedMoney owed with named property of the borrower pledged against it. Naming the base is not pedantry. A 33.9 and a 23.3 are not two readings of one outcome: the first is struck on Rs 620 crore and the second on Rs 900 crore, and somebody holding unsecured paper who sees only the larger figure will take it for theirs.
The aggregate never moves. The pot is the same pot and a ranking rule only decides which way the rupees go sideways, so Rs 210 crore over Rs 900 crore is 23.3 per cent under either rule. So agreeing an asset sale settles the size of the pot and settles precisely nothing about the ranking, and a plan that presents the sale as though it had settled both has skipped the harder half of the negotiation.

What has to be true before the sale is worth running?
Everything so far assumes an asset sale is available. Usually it is not, and the three conditions below have to hold together rather than one at a time. Two of them are commercial. The third is the scarcest, as the forced sale of a whole business under a deadline shows.
The first condition is a buyer who values the part above what the rest of the business could have carried against it. The condition is the crossover restated as a requirement, and it is not automatic. The second is a perimeter that can actually be separated. Some things come away cleanly; some are so entangled with what stays that cutting them out damages both sides, and a sale that leaves the remainder unable to operate has solved nothing while destroying the thing it was protecting.
The third is time, and it is the condition that fails most often. A sale process needs a buyer to be found, given access, allowed to examine what it is buying, and taken through documents. A business that has stopped meeting its obligations does not control its own calendar, and every one of the first two conditions is worth nothing if the third has already run out.
What does the same idea look like at the size of a street?
Strip the rupees out and the mechanism is a familiar one. A bakery runs two ovens and both are busy. The bakery has borrowed against what the pair of them bring in, the borrowing has become too heavy, and somebody suggests selling one oven.
Ask the only question that matters. How much is the second oven worth to somebody else, compared with what its own output was worth to the bakery? If a buyer pays roughly what that oven was contributing, nothing has been achieved. The bakery now has cash and half the baking, and the cash is worth about what the lost baking was worth. The sale helps only where the buyer can do more with the oven than the bakery could: run it through the night, put it into a kitchen that already has the staff standing there, feed it orders the bakery never had.
And the shared cost is the part everyone forgets. The bakery still pays the same rent on the same premises, still pays the same person to do the books, and now spreads all of it over one oven's output instead of two. The remaining half of the bakery is less profitable than half the bakery was, and that is exactly the stranded cost effect that moved the break even price from three and a half turns to four and a fifth.
Who actually reaches for this, and what do they do with it?
An adviser running a restructuring is not building this arithmetic to admire it. The adviser is building it because two or three parties in the room each want to hear a single number, and the number they want to hear is different in each case. Here is what each of them does with the crossover.
A lender uses it to decide whether to consent to a sale it is being asked to allow. A secured lender holding a hold over the assets of the business is usually being asked to release part of that security so the sale can complete. The lender has one question: is the cash coming in worth more than the security going out. The crossover is that question in a form it can test. Below the crossover, releasing security to permit the sale actively worsens its own position, and the arithmetic says so before any negotiation about who receives the proceeds even begins.
An analyst looking at a plan uses it as a fast check on whether anyone in the room did the work. The tell is simple and it takes ten seconds. Find the supported borrowing figure in the plan, find the earnings it was struck on, and see whether those earnings still include the part being sold. If they do, the plan has double counted, whatever else it says. Double counting is the single most common defect in a plan that carries an asset sale, and it survives review precisely because everything else in the document is arithmetically correct.
The business itself uses it to decide what to put in the room in the first place. If the only part that can be separated cleanly is also the part a buyer values least, then the sale that is easiest to run is the sale most likely to sit below the crossover. The shape is common and painful: the part that can be sold and the part worth selling are not the same part, and running the easy process because it is easy is how a business arrives at the 2.0 times row believing it has done something useful.
The pattern is not a corporate one, and it has a household version. A house has a room let out and the rent covers a third of the loan. Selling the right to that room raises cash today and removes the rent that was servicing the loan. Whether that helps depends entirely on whether the sum received is more than the borrowing the rent was supporting. Letting the room go is the identical test at a scale anybody can hold in their head, and it is just as easy to get wrong when the cash is in hand and the lost rent is a subtraction nobody wrote down.
The plan that promised Rs 52.5 crore nobody had
A restructuring plan is circulated. The plan states, correctly, that the business can sustain Rs 210 crore of borrowing at three and a half times its Rs 60 crore of earnings. On the next line it states, also correctly, that an asset sale will produce Rs 52.5 crore of cash. The plan then adds the two and presents Rs 262.5 crore as the amount available to the people owed money.
Every input is right and the total is wrong. The Rs 210 crore was struck on the whole Rs 60 crore of earnings, and that whole includes the Rs 15 crore earned by the part being sold. The Rs 52.5 crore is the price of those same Rs 15 crore. The earnings have been counted twice, once through the capacity they support and once through the price they fetch, and the corrected total is Rs 210 crore.
The cost is not an embarrassment in a meeting. Whoever relied on that figure accepted terms measured against Rs 262.5 crore, and Rs 52.5 crore of it was never there. The shortfall becomes visible only after completion, when the supported borrowing is recomputed on the earnings that actually remain, and by then the asset has gone and the sale cannot be undone.
The fix is one line of process, and it belongs in every plan carrying a sale. Whenever a part goes, recompute what the earnings left behind can support, and do it before a single rupee of proceeds is added to anything.

Where the rules themselves are kept
Whether a reduction can be imposed on a lender that did not agree to it, and in what order money reaches anybody once a formal proceeding is running, are settled in law rather than in arithmetic. The Insolvency and Bankruptcy Board of India settles that ground, and what stands at ibbi.gov.in on the day the question is live is the text that governs. A division of a company, and an arrangement sanctioned by a court, fall to the Companies Act instead, and the Ministry of Corporate Affairs holds those at mca.gov.in. Were either side of a sale a listed business there would be a disclosure question on top of all of it. Disclosure belongs to the Securities and Exchange Board of India at sebi.gov.in.
The two rules run above are worked pictures of ranking altering an outcome, picked for sitting at the far ends of what is possible, and neither of them states what Indian law provides.
